Good design is something that is great. It does not have to be expensive but it should make your life better. Ikea is sort of like that. Many designers look down their nose at Ikea but the truth is it is a design success. Their ability to offer (mostly) good (sometimes original) design at a sane price, designed well enough so that Joe. Q. Average can take it home and put it together, is truly remarkable. So when something comes along and improves on what is already so well thought out, is a wonderful thing indeed. [check out Ikea Hacker] Red Bull at workFebruary 26th, 2008
So it’s a bit slow and everyone’s a bit busy but this is a bit of fun worth posting, and hey, it IS media design! As part of its Flugtag event, you know, where people build the most insane ‘aircraft’ and then throw themselves off a ramp in vein hope that they will fly a long way, Red Bull has made this pretty cleaver online version. Build the absurd aircraft of your dreams, paint it up and then fly it in a physics based simulator. All without making a total fool of yourself in public. If you get the sack, don’t blame us. Singlespeed and ‘fixie’ bikes are becoming all the rage in cities all around the world. Minimal, no fuss and a style and heritage all their own, they are hitting the mark in the trend circles. So it’s natural that brands and models start popping up to cater to the growing thirst. Fixie Inc. out of Germany hit the note with several models. As would be expected from German’s, the attention to detailing is exact and wonderful. [Check out Fixie Inc.] and also previously posted [Alta] NewWebPick #14February 24th, 2008
